Transcription
-
Anglo-African, Quadroon,Recorded upon act of emancipation passed before Charles E. Grenaux, Parish Judge and Ex -Officio Notary Public of Parish of Natchitoches by Henry Burger dated May 6, 1844, Sponsor/Observer Recorded upon act of emancipation passed before Charles E. Grenaux, Parish Judge and Ex -Officio Notary Public of Parish of Natchitoches by Henry Burger dated May 6, 1844
